Key Fact: Emotional appeals in copywriting are more effective than rational appeals for most purchasing decisions. People buy on emotion and justify with logic after the fact.

Writing Tips

Write your headline first. If you cannot come up with a compelling headline for your piece, you have not yet found the most persuasive angle on your topic.

Did you know? Social proof — testimonials, reviews, case studies, and user statistics — is one of the most powerful persuasion techniques in copywriting because it leverages the human tendency to follow others.
